Paulo Dybala has found being compared to Lionel Messi, Cristiano Ronaldo and Neymar damaging , according to Juventus coach Massimiliano Allegri.
A strong start to the Serie A season, which featured hat-tricks against Sassuolo and Genoa, intensified suggestions Dybala could become the player to break Messi and Ronaldo s decade-long stranglehold on the Ballon d Or.
Dybala has since gone off the boil, scoring only once in Serie A since October, leading Allegri to regularly leave the Argentina international on the bench.
Allegri again denied he has fallen out with Dybala reportedly the subject of an offer worth £70million plus Henrikh Mkhitaryan from Manchester United but hinted the 24-year-old has been distracted by speculation.

Ryan Fraser s dramatic late second goal secured Bournemouth a 2-1 win over Everton at the Vitality Stadium, ending their eight-match winless run in the Premier League and lifting them out of the bottom three.
Everton looked set to leave with a point after Idrissa Gueye cancelled out Fraser s first goal, but Bournemouth kept battling and the midfielder sealed all three points with a minute of normal time remaining, courtesy of a shot that took a huge deflection to beat Jordan Pickford.
The hosts appeared the more purposeful in attack during the first half and were good value for the lead when Fraser rounded off an incisive counter-attack in style with 33 minutes played.

Manchester United forward Anthony Martial has talked up a move for out-of-contract striker Zlatan Ibrahimovic, believing the Sweden captain would be a great addition at Old Trafford.
United have emerged as a possible destination for 34-year-old free agent Ibrahimovic, who opted against signing a new contract with French champions Paris Saint-Germain.
Ibrahimovic ended the 2015-16 season with 50 goals in all competitions as PSG snapped up all four trophies on offer in France, taking his career tally with the capital club to 156 in 180 appearances.
And France international Martial has welcomed the potential arrival of Ibrahimovic, who is preparing for the upcoming Euro 2016.
If Zlatan was to come, it would be really good, Martial said.

Sean Dyche preferred to focus on Burnley s overall progress across the past year after the Clarets began 2018 with a dramatic 2-1 defeat at home to Liverpool.
It looked as though Dyche s men had secured a point when Johann Gudmundsson struck in the 87th minute to cancel out Sadio Mane s superb opener.
But in the fourth minute of stoppage time, Ragnar Klavan nodded home at the far post to secure maximum points for the visitors and extend Burnley s winless run to five games.
The Clarets sit seventh in the Premier League on 34 points, only six fewer than their tally for 2016-17, when they finished 16th.

Stoke City chief executive Tony Scholes has revealed the club have not received any offers for captain Ryan Shawcross.
The 26-year-old defender, who earned a solitary England cap in 2012, played all but one of Stoke s Premier League matches this season, only missing the penultimate game against Fulham through suspension following a red card in the 1-0 defeat to Tottenham.
Shawcross impressive displays at centre-back helped propel Stoke to ninth their highest Premier League finish and speculation has mounted regarding a possible move away from the Britannia Stadium for the former Manchester United trainee.
However, Scholes stated on Thursday that Stoke had received no offers from other clubs.

Edin Terzic bemoaned the way Borussia Dortmund were drawn into a wild Revierderby after Schalke twice came from behind to damage their rivals title hopes in a dramatic 2-2 draw.
Dortmund were chasing a club record ninth consecutive Bundesliga win when they faced their fierce rivals on Saturday, having played their way into contention with Bayern Munich at the summit.
While Nico Schlotterbeck s 38th-minute drive put them in the ascendency, Marius Buelter restored parity before Kenan Karaman did likewise after Raphael Guerreiro struck on the hour mark.
The result ended a run of four consecutive Revierderby wins for Dortmund, who sit two points adrift at the top of the table after Bayern s thrilling 5-3 win over Augsburg earlier on Saturday.

Kevin Strootman is in line to make his first international appearance in over two years after earning a recall to the Netherlands squad.
Roma midfielder Strootman has endured an injury nightmare over the last two seasons, undergoing three serious knee operations after rupturing his cruciate ligament in March 2014.
The 26-year-old is easing his way back to full fitness and played 90 minutes for the first time since January last year in Roma s 3-2 win over Genoa at the start of the month, and completed an hour in their season-ending victory over Milan on Saturday.
And Netherlands coach Danny Blind has opted to call Strootman up for their upcoming friendlies against Republic of Ireland, Poland and Austria.
